All, Isn't the real problem with the templar right now that our avoidance sucks? This is what makes soloing such a pain - it's not really the DPS factor; this is an issue, but its the fact that we get interrupted so often that we can't even cast our spells. I don't understand the posts that say INT or STA is the second best stat to have; shouldn't AGI be the second best stat? The other thing that confuses me is that if you compare a Templar and a Pally with equivalent armor (Feyiron, for example) and equal AGI (~70), the Templar avoidance is 9 percent (!) and the Pally avoidance is 25 percent. Maybe there is a bug in caclulating our avoidance properly??? Descartes 38 Templar Tox <div></div>

Maybe there is a bug in caclulating our avoidance properly???<BR><BR>Descartes<BR>38 Templar<BR>Tox<BR> <BR> <HR> </BLOCKQUOTE> <P><BR>Yes, agility plays a role in avoidance, but several other things do as well:</P> <P>When it comes to avoiding an attack, several things are considered -</P> <P>Your gear.  Plate-wearers now have the least chance of avoiding an attack.</P> <P>The mob's level.</P> <P>You're ability to parry.  ALL parrying ability has been removed from all priest and mage classes.</P> <P>Shield deflection for bucklers has been reduced to 3%.  There is no way to increase this.</P> <P>Defense and agility also play a role in avoidance, but there is now a cap on much you can be buffed past your innate ability.</P> <P>Intelligence or stamina increases will not increase your chances of avoiding an attack.</P>

<P>This is really my only problem with soloing right now. Being interupted one in three casts makes soloing anything an absolute nightmare. This is largely due to the fact that we lost our parry, and heavy armor means nothing right now. It used to be a bonus to choosing a templar, now it doesn't matter as a templar will get [Removed for Content] just as fast as a wizard. I really don't want more damage. If I could have my ability to stay alive and casts a few spells between interuptions back, I would be happy to keep my horrible dps. This or improved healing, but we know thats not happening...</P> <P>Curaga<BR>53 Templar<BR>Unrest</P>
